If you are moving from an "Evaluation" version to a licensed version, you will be prompted to enter a valid product key through the SQL Server Installation Center under Maintenance > Edition Upgrade . and Key Management
As this is the base RTM build, it lacks the subsequent performance improvements and T-SQL compatibility enhancements found in later Service Packs (SP1/SP2/SP3) and Cumulative Updates. For example, altering memory-optimized tables in this specific build requires dropping and recreating the table, as ALTER TABLE support for memory-optimized tables was significantly limited until later updates.
